Transaction 6806e40d88afebe3b722dcc05023d82bb6ac9f4aa10ff531bcb7ab58fef70824

11 Input
2 Outputs
  • 6806e40d88afebe3b722dcc05023d82bb6ac9f4aa10ff531bcb7ab58fef70824:0
  • value  15000000
    address  1N3uf2ngR63czwJGzbbNP5faVduCagehqp
  • 6806e40d88afebe3b722dcc05023d82bb6ac9f4aa10ff531bcb7ab58fef70824:1
  • value  93633758
    address  3HnLNhhXpVHe5w7ZN7aW7E78LqC9HTYsWv